"A question for all of you: who was the first openly LGBT person to seek nomination for the Presidency of the United States of any political party? Fred Karger? Stephen Durham? The answer is David McReynolds
of the Socialist Party USA in 1980 and again in 2000. Another question: when did the California Democratic Party first have a same-sex marriage clause in its platform? The answer: 2008. When did the federal Democratic Party first support same sex marriage? The answer: 2012, at last...."
